Faqin Dong is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Inorganic Chemistry and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Faqin Dong has authored 363 papers receiving a total of 6.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 105 papers in Materials Chemistry, 80 papers in Inorganic Chemistry and 75 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Faqin Dong’s work include Radioactive element chemistry and processing (75 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(36 papers) and Nuclear materials and radiation effects (31 papers). Faqin Dong is often cited by papers focused on Radioactive element chemistry and processing (75 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(36 papers) and Nuclear materials and radiation effects (31 papers). Faqin Dong coll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Canada. Faqin Dong's co-authors include Ping He, Xiaoqin Nie, Mingxue Liu, Huichao He, Liang Bian, Huanhuan Liu, Lingpu Jia, Shiyong Sun, Tinghong Zhang and Xingquan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, Advanced Functional Materials and Analytical Chemistry.
